Wednesday Sports Roundup:
Franklin/Unatego, Milford/Laurens
advance to TVL boys soccer final

STAFF REPORT • Special to www.AllOTSEGO.com

Sometimes, four schools are better than two.

The combined teams of Franklin/Unatego and Milford/Laurens advanced to the Tri-Valley League boys soccer championship game with semifinal wins Wednesday, Oct. 13.

In Milford, No. 2 seeded M/L topped Cherry Valley-Springfield on a golden goal by Brock Mann on a throw-in by Martin Thorsland in overtime to win, 3-2.

Adam Peddie and Riley Stevens also scored for Milford/Laurens (11-4, 8-1).

Kris Cade and Allan Parker scored for Cherry Valley-Springfield (7-4, 6-3), which got 12 saves form Gavin Valenta.

In Franklin, Matthew Serrao had a hat trick to help top-seeded Franklin/Unatego to a 5-1 win over visiting Schenevus, the four seed.

Connor Kulp and Wyatt Beers also scored for Franklin/Unatego (12-1-1, 9-0), which got assists from Henry Barnes and Chase Birdsall.

Mehki Regg scored for Schenevus (8-6, 5-4).

The top seeds will meet for the TVL boys title at 1 p.m, Saturday, Oct. 14, at Wright National Soccer Campus in Oneonta.

Franklin/Unatego beat M/L, 4-2, in Laurens on Sept. 21.

BOYS SOCCER
Maine-Endwell 9, Oneonta 2 

In Endwell, Finlay Oliver and Matthew Rubin scored for the Yellowjackets, who fell on the road in the Southern Tier Athletic Conference playoffs.

Morris 4, Edmeston 3 

In Edmeston, Scott Murphy scored twice as No. 8 Morris upset the host Panthers, the five seed in the TVL playoffs.

Ethan Franklin and Christian Valentine also scored for Morris (5-8, 3-7).

Kyle Ough, Preston Graham and Caleb Zinger all scored for Edmeston (5-7, 4-5).

Worcester 3, Sharon Springs 1 

In Worcester, Connor Fancher scored two goals as the six seeded Wolverines beat visiting Sharon Springs, the seven seed, in the TVL playoffs.

Ben Ballard had a goal and an assist for Worcester (8-5-1, 4-5).

Luke Enyart scored for Sharon Springs (2-8-1, 2-7).

GIRLS SOCCER
Corning-Painted Post 1, Oneonta 0, OT 

In Corning, class AA Corning-Painted Post needed overtime to subdue the visiting Yellowjackets in the STAC playoffs.

Jacket keeper Liz Bradley had a good game in the box to send the game into overtime for Oneonta (9-5, 8-3).

Mount Markham 3, Cooperstown 0

In Cooperstown, the host Hawkeyes got seven saves from Samantha Vezza but fell on senior night to the visiting Mustangs in a Center State Conference Division III match.

Richfield Springs 4, Sharon Springs 2

In Sharon, eleventh-seeded Richfield Springs got a TVL playoff win over host Sharon Springs, the nine seed.

Molly Bobnick, Riley Francis, Maggie Worobey and Anna Hawkes all scored for Richfield Springs (2-13, 1-10).

Rachel Burke scored both goals for Sharon Springs (4-11, 3-7).
